Position Overview

We are seeking highly motivated, adaptable individuals to join our team as an entry-level Technician Level 1. This dynamic role offers a unique blend of controlled cleanroom and shop operations at our facility and extensive field service deployments at client sites across the nation. You will receive comprehensive on-the-job training to master precision cleaning and passivation techniques critical to advanced manufacturing and high-tech industries.

Key Responsibilities

Field Service Operations

  • Travel & Logistics: Travel extensively locally and nationwide to support mission-critical customer facilities. Safely drive company vehicles (trucks, vans) to job sites or ship and fly, and manage the loading, transport, and unloading of project equipment and materials.
  • System Setup & Execution: Connect and set up specialized equipment to customer systems. Perform precision chemical cleaning and passivation on vessels, piping, and hardware for aerospace, biopharma, and military clients.
  • Environment Adaptability: Execute hands-on work in a wide variety of environments, including indoors, outdoors, and elevated spaces such as rooftops.
  • Safety & Compliance: Safely handle processing chemicals (including acids, caustics, and solvents) strictly adhering to OSHA standards and internal safety protocols.

Shop & Cleanroom Operations

  • Precision Processing: Utilize calibrated equipment and safely apply cleaning agents (acetone, IPA, solvents) to precision components.
  • Cleanroom Packaging: Package cleaned components inside a controlled cleanroom environment according to strict, highly regulated customer specifications.
  • Facility Maintenance: Maintain an organized, clean, and safe work area aligned with 5S standards. Manage tank operations, including safe cleaning and filling procedures.

Minimum Qualifications

  • Education: High School Diploma or General Education Degree (GED).
  • Travel & Schedule Flexibility: Willingness to travel, including overnight land and air travel. Must be available to work overtime, night shifts, weekends, holidays, and accommodate short-notice deployments.
  • Licensing & Credentials: Valid Class "C" driver's license with an acceptable driving record. Must possess a Real ID or Passport for air travel and have the ability to obtain a Medical DOT Certificate.
  • Technical & Core Skills: Strong foundational math skills (working with ratios and percentages) and proficiency using basic mobile technology and software (Word, Excel, Outlook). Strong English communication skills are required.
  • Physical Requirements: Ability to safely lift up to 50 pounds. Must be capable of wearing required Personal Protective Equipment (PPE), including respirators, while performing physical tasks in changing climates and environments.

Preferred but not required: Technical schooling, trade certifications, or active OSHA / HAZWOPER / Confined Space certifications. Previous experience in field service or hazardous chemical handling is a plus.
